Ant Control Strategies

Effective ant control requires a multifaceted approach. We start by identifying the type of ant invading your home or property. This is crucial because different ant species respond to different treatments. For example, baiting systems often work best for sugar ants, while residual sprays may be more effective for carpenter ants. We'll also look for nest locations and entry points to implement the most effective treatment plan possible.

Ant and Rodent Exclusion Techniques

Preventing future infestations is just as important as eliminating existing ones. We use exclusion techniques to seal entry points and prevent rodents and ants from re-entering your property. This includes sealing cracks and crevices in foundations, walls, and around pipes, as well as installing door sweeps and repairing damaged screens. We might also recommend trimming back vegetation that provides a bridge for pests to access your home or business.

Sanitation and Hygiene Recommendations

Proper sanitation and hygiene practices are essential for preventing rodent and ant infestations. We provide our clients with recommendations for maintaining a clean and pest-free environment, including proper food storage, waste management, and regular cleaning. By following these guidelines, you can reduce the risk of future infestations and maintain a healthy living or working environment. It's important to promptly clean up spills and crumbs, store food in airtight containers, and regularly empty trash cans. We also recommend keeping your yard free of debris and clutter, as these can provide harborage for rodents and ants.

Rats in the Attic

One of the most common signs of a rodent infestation is hearing scratching or scurrying noises overhead, especially at night. Rats are excellent climbers and often find their way into attics through gaps in the roof, vents, or loose siding. This can lead to damage to insulation, electrical wiring, and stored belongings. If rats are nesting in your attic, it's crucial to address the problem promptly to prevent further damage and health risks. Ants Marching Across Kitchen Counters

Finding a trail of ants marching across your kitchen counters is a common and frustrating experience. Ants are attracted to food crumbs, spills, and sugary substances, and will quickly establish a presence in your kitchen if they find a reliable food source. Identifying the type of ant is essential for effective treatment, as different species respond to different baiting and spraying techniques. Gnawed Wires and Furniture

Rodents have a natural instinct to gnaw on objects, including wires and furniture. This can be a serious fire hazard and can also cause damage to your belongings. If you notice gnaw marks on wires, furniture, or other surfaces, it's important to take action immediately to eliminate the rodent population. Musty Odors

A persistent musty odor can often indicate a rodent infestation. Rodents leave behind urine and feces, which can create an unpleasant and unhealthy environment. The odor can be particularly strong in enclosed spaces, such as attics, basements, and crawl spaces. Increased Pet Interest

If pets seem overly interested in certain areas of your home, such as walls, floors, or furniture, it could be a sign of a pest infestation. Pets often have a heightened sense of smell and hearing and can detect pests that humans might not notice. If you observe unusual behavior in your pets, such as excessive sniffing, scratching, or digging, it's important to investigate further and consider professional pest control services.

Unexplained Food Spoilage

If you're consistently finding food that has spoiled prematurely or has been tampered with, it could be a sign of a pest problem. Rodents and ants can contaminate food supplies and cause them to spoil more quickly. Pay particular attention to pantry items, such as grains, cereals, and dried goods. If you notice chewed packaging, spilled contents, or rodent droppings, it's important to discard the affected food and take steps to eliminate the pest infestation. Nests in Appliances

Rodents will sometimes build nests inside appliances, such as ovens, refrigerators, and dishwashers. These areas provide warmth, shelter, and access to food and water. If you suspect that rodents have built a nest inside an appliance, it's important to exercise caution when opening or using it. Rodents can carry diseases and their nests can contain harmful bacteria.
